Preparing devices before migration
The success of the operation depends 90% on the correct pre-configuration of both gadgets. Before you start the transfer process, make sure that your Androidsmartphone has enough free space for temporary files, and the battery is at least 50-60% charged. Low battery power can cause the device to suddenly turn off at the most critical moment, which will interrupt synchronization.
It is also critical to check operating system versions. The iPhone must have the latest version iOSavailable for your model, since older firmware may not support new data transfer protocols. On the Android side, it is recommended to update the system software and remove unused applications to speed up the processor while packing files.
- ๐ Charge both devices to at least 60% or connect them to power sources.
- ๐ถ Connect both smartphones to the same network Wi-Fi with a stable signal.
- ๐ Update the operating systems on both devices to the latest available versions.
- ๐๏ธ Free up space on your iPhone by deleting unnecessary apps or photos if the memory is almost full.
โ ๏ธ Attention: If you've already set up and are using your new iPhone, using the official transfer method will require a full Resetting the device to factory settings.
Before starting the transfer, disable any power-saving or smart battery optimization features on Android, as they may force the data app to quit running in the background.
Official method: Move to iOS app
Apple has developed a specialized solution called Move to iOS, which is available in the official store Google Play. This is the most reliable way to transfer contacts, message history, photos and videos, mail accounts, calendars, and even some free applications that have analogues in the App Store. The process is fully automated and does not require user intervention after launch.
To get started, you need to launch the application on your Android device and follow the instructions on the screen of the new iPhone in the initial setup section. The system will generate a special six-digit code, which will need to be entered on the Android device to establish a secure direct connection between gadgets. It is important not to switch to other applications on Android during the transfer, as this may break the connection.
Data transfer speed directly depends on the amount of information and the quality of the wireless connection. When transferring several gigabytes of photos, the process can take from 30 minutes to several hours. At this time, device screens may heat up - this is a normal reaction of processors to active work with network modules and drives.

Step-by-step guide for using Move to iOS
The algorithm of actions is strictly regulated, and deviation from it may lead to to connection error. First, when setting up your iPhone, select โTransfer data from Android.โ After this, a code will appear on the screen, and on your Android device you need to open the application, accept the terms of the agreement and click the โContinueโ button.
After entering the code, a request for permission to create a temporary Wi-Fi network will appear on the Android screen. You must agree with this action, since data transmission occurs via a direct channel, bypassing your home router, which ensures high speed and security. Next, select the content you want to transfer: contacts, messages, photos, Google accounts and settings.
โ ๏ธ Attention: Do not use your phone or open other applications during the transfer, even if the process seems to be stuck. Interruption may result in file corruption.
When the download indicator on the iPhone is full, the process can be considered complete. On your Android device, a message will appear indicating that the transfer was successful, after which you need to click โDone.โ On the iPhone, all you have to do is wait until the data is copied to the internal memory, which may take additional time after the main transfer is completed.
What to do if the code does not work?
If the code is not accepted or the connection is constantly disconnected, try restarting both devices, turning off mobile data on Android and making sure that airplane mode is not activated on the iPhone. Sometimes disabling the โIntelligent Network Switchโ function on Android helps.
Transferring data through cloud services and a computer
If using a direct connection is impossible for some reason, you can use cloud storage. The service Google Photos allows you to synchronize your media library, after which you just need to install the application on your iPhone and log in to your Google account. All photos and videos will be available in original quality or in a compressed version, depending on the tariff settings.
To transfer contacts and calendars, just add a Google account in the iPhone settings. Go to section Settings โ Contacts โ Accounts, add your Gmail and activate synchronization of the required items. The data will be automatically loaded into the corresponding iOS applications.
A more complex but reliable method is to use a computer as an intermediate link. You can copy files from Android to PC and then sync them to iPhone via iTunes or Finder (on macOS). This method is ideal for transferring large volumes of video files or documents that are not supported by standard wireless transfer protocols.
| Transfer method | Speed | Reliability | What is transferred |
|---|---|---|---|
| Move to iOS | High | Maximum | Contacts, SMS, Photos, Applications |
| Google Cloud | Medium | High | Photos, Contacts, Calendar |
| Computer (iTunes) | Depends on USB | High | Music, Video, Documents |
| Third-party software | Average | Average | Varies by app |
Using the Google cloud is the best option for those who do not want to reset an already configured iPhone, but it does not transfer SMS and call history.
Migration messengers: WhatsApp, Telegram and Viber
Transferring the history of correspondence from instant messengers is the most painful topic for users changing platforms. Fortunately, an official function for transferring chats from Android to iPhone has appeared, which works through the app. WhatsApp there is an official function for transferring chats from Android to iPhone, which works through the app Move to iOS. When choosing the types of data to copy, be sure to check the WhatsApp box to create a backup copy in a special format.
The process requires that both devices have the latest version of the messenger installed. After completing the migration to iPhone, you need to log in to the same phone number and the chat history will appear automatically. It is important to understand that only personal chats can be transferred; group chats are also supported, but some media files may be re-downloaded.
The situation with Viber and Telegram is different. Telegram stores the entire history of correspondence on its servers, so you just need to install the application and log in to your account - all chats will be loaded instantly. In the case of Viber, you must first create a backup copy on Google Drive, but restoring directly from the Google cloud on iOS is often impossible without using paid third-party software or complex manipulations with backup files.
- ๐ฑ WhatsApp: Official support via Move to iOS, transfers texts and media.
- โ๏ธ Telegram: Full automatic synchronization through the server, no backup needed.
- ๐พ Viber: Requires creating a local copy or using third-party utilities for conversion.
โ ๏ธ Attention: The WhatsApp transfer feature only works during the initial setup of the iPhone. If the phone is already activated, a factory reset will be required.
Solving common problems and errors during migration
Despite the streamlined processes, users often encounter errors such as โCould not connectโ or endless loading. Most often, the problem lies in a network conflict: if mobile data is enabled on Android, it may interfere with the creation of a direct Wi-Fi network from the iPhone. Disabling data transfer on the SIM card usually solves this problem instantly.
Another common problem is lack of space on the target device. The iOS system requires more free memory than the weight of the data being transferred. If you see an error about insufficient space, you will have to delete some of the content from the iPhone or choose to selectively transfer only the most important files.
In some cases, the application Move to iOS may crash on older versions of Android. Clearing the application cache or reinstalling it will help here. It's also worth checking to see if your Android firewall or antivirus is blocking the creation of a local connection.
Error "Failed to move data"
This error often occurs if your iPhone is already signed in to iCloud. Logging out of your iCloud account before starting the transfer process can clear the lock.
Frequently asked questions (FAQ)
Can I transfer data if the iPhone is already set up and in use?
The official method via cable or Wi-Fi (Move to iOS) only works during the initial setup stage. If the phone is already activated, the only regular way is to reset it to factory settings through the menu Settings โ General โ Transfer or reset iPhone. An alternative is to manually copy photos and contacts via the cloud or computer.
Are passwords from applications and Wi-Fi networks transferred?
Passwords from Wi-Fi networks can be transferred if you use a combination of devices Apple, but when switching from Android this works to a limited extent. Passwords from applications (banks, social networks) are not transferred for security purposes. You'll have to re-enter them or use a cloud-synced password manager.
What to do with applications that are not in the App Store?
Applications written exclusively for Android (.apk files) will not work on iPhone due to differences in operating system architecture. You will have to find their equivalents in the App Store or stop using them. Payments for applications on Google Play are not transferred; subscriptions must be issued again.
How long does it take to transfer 100 GB of data?
The time depends on the speed of Wi-Fi modules and the number of small files. On average, transferring 100 GB takes from 1 to 2 hours. The process may be slower if there are many small photos among the files, since the system takes time to process the metadata of each file.
